Edinburgh Road benches - Seaford - 8.2.2014

08 Feb 2014 1 238
These seats are not especially well patronised. Edinburgh Road used to continue up through this area, over the Seaford to Bishopstone railway line, to meet up with the A259, the main coast road through Sussex. There is a second bridge beyond the brick wall, at an angle, taking another road towards the sea, in a different direction. Rather than upgrade both bridges, for modern traffic levels, only one was reinforced and the Edinburgh Road bridge was turned into this rather uninspiring open space, with a recycling facility behind it.
